The first 2 political parties were the Federalists and the Democratic Republicans. The Federalists supported a strong central government. The Democratic Republicans supported a common people run government. The founder of the Federalists party was Alexander Hamilton but the Democratic Republicans were founded by Thomas Jefferson.
